Ice Cold: An Exhibition of Hip-Hop Jewelry

Opening today in the city, Ice Cold: An Exhibition of Hip-Hop jewelry, shining bright at the American Museum of Natural History. Stunning bling and iconic jewelry worn by some of hip-hop’s most legendary artists from the 70s to today. From Biggie, to Jay, to Roxanne Shante, New York Hip-Hop enshrined at the museum’s Hall of Gems and Minerals. Good Day’s Ryan Kristafer shares an inside look at Ice Cold.
